When you apply for a loan, lenders look at a few main things to determine your rate. Your credit history and how long you have been in business act as the foundation. The purpose of the funds and the current strength of your cash flow also play a major role in the terms you receive. Generally, interest rates for these types of financing typically fall between 7% and 25% depending on your specific profile and collateral options. When your company is in its first year, you need liquidity to bridge the gap between starting operations and becoming profitable. These loans help cover marketing costs, staffing, or essential supplies. Lenders will look closely at your personal finances and the viability of your business model.
